安装Python Gensim库可以通过以下几个步骤完成:首先,确保你的Python环境已经设置好,接着使用pip命令进行安装,最后验证安装是否成功。Gensim是一个用于主题建模和文档相似性分析的强大工具,因此,了解如何正确安装和配置它是非常重要的。接下来,我将详细解释安装过程中需要注意的几个重要步骤。
一、检查Python环境
在安装Gensim之前,确保你的系统中已经安装了Python。通常,Python版本在3.6及以上是支持Gensim的。你可以通过在命令行输入python --version
或者python3 --version
来检查当前的Python版本。如果没有安装Python,可以从Python官方网站下载并安装适合你操作系统的版本。
另外,建议安装一个虚拟环境工具(如venv或conda),以便在隔离的环境中管理和安装Python包。这不仅有助于避免版本冲突,还能保持整个系统的整洁。
二、使用pip安装Gensim
-
更新pip:在安装Gensim之前,确保pip是最新的。你可以通过以下命令更新pip:
python -m pip install --upgrade pip
或者
python3 -m pip install --upgrade pip
-
安装Gensim:在命令行中输入以下命令来安装Gensim:
pip install gensim
或者
python3 -m pip install gensim
这个命令会自动下载并安装Gensim及其所有依赖项。
三、验证安装
为了确保Gensim安装成功,你可以在Python解释器中输入以下命令:
import gensim
print(gensim.__version__)
如果没有错误信息,且输出了Gensim的版本号,则说明安装成功。
四、处理可能的安装问题
-
依赖问题:有时候,安装Gensim可能会遇到依赖包的问题。在这种情况下,你可以手动安装所需的依赖。例如,Gensim依赖于
numpy
和scipy
,你可以使用以下命令单独安装这些库:pip install numpy scipy
-
网络问题:在某些网络环境中,直接使用pip可能会导致下载失败。可以尝试使用国内的镜像源来加速下载,如阿里云的镜像:
pip install gensim -i https://mirrors.aliyun.com/pypi/simple/
-
权限问题:在某些系统中,你可能需要管理员权限来安装Python包。可以使用
sudo
命令来获取权限:sudo pip install gensim
五、使用Gensim进行初步测试
安装完成后,建议进行一些基本的测试来确认Gensim的功能正常。例如,可以尝试加载一个简单的文本文件,并使用Gensim的API进行一些基本的文本处理操作。
from gensim import corpora
from gensim.utils import simple_preprocess
示例文本
texts = ["Hello, world!", "Gensim is a great library for NLP."]
简单的文本预处理
processed_texts = [simple_preprocess(text) for text in texts]
创建词典
dictionary = corpora.Dictionary(processed_texts)
print(dictionary.token2id)
以上代码展示了如何使用Gensim进行简单的文本预处理和词典创建,确保Gensim的基本功能可以正常使用。
六、安装其他相关工具
根据你的具体需求,你可能还需要安装其他相关工具和库。例如,如果你计划进行大规模的文本处理,安装一个更高效的BLAS库(如OpenBLAS或MKL)可以显著提高性能。此外,如果你使用的是GPU加速的机器学习模型,安装TensorFlow或PyTorch等库也是必要的。
七、学习与实践
在成功安装Gensim后,建议通过官方文档和在线教程进一步学习如何使用Gensim处理复杂的自然语言处理任务。Gensim的官方文档提供了许多有用的示例和详细的API说明,有助于更深入地理解和应用这一强大的工具。
总结,安装Python Gensim库的过程相对简单,但需要注意一些细节,特别是在处理依赖项和网络问题时。通过正确安装和配置Gensim,你可以充分利用其强大的文本处理和主题建模能力,为自然语言处理项目提供有力支持。
相关问答FAQs:
如何确保我的计算机上已安装Python?
在安装Gensim之前,您需要确认计算机上已安装Python。可以通过打开命令提示符(Windows)或终端(macOS/Linux),然后输入python --version
或python3 --version
来检查。如果系统返回Python版本号,说明已安装。如果未安装,可以从Python官网下载并安装。
Gensim的安装需要任何特别的依赖项吗?
Gensim的安装相对简单,但为了确保其顺利运行,您可能需要安装一些依赖项,如NumPy和SciPy。这些库能够提供高效的数值运算和科学计算功能。可以通过命令pip install numpy scipy
来安装这些库,确保在安装Gensim之前完成这一步。
如果在安装Gensim时遇到问题,应该如何解决?
遇到安装问题时,可以尝试查看错误信息,通常会提供关于缺失依赖或权限问题的线索。确保使用管理员权限运行命令提示符或终端。如果依然有问题,可以访问Gensim的GitHub页面或其官方文档查找安装指南和解决方案,或在相关社区中寻求帮助。